The Significance of Local Backlinks in Local SEO
Although various factors impact local SEO, backlinks play an essential role in enhancing a website's authority and visibility within local search results. Local backlinks, which are connections from related local web pages, meaningfully add to a business's credibility in its community. Search engines interpret these links as endorsements, showing that a website is trustworthy and relevant to local users.
Moreover, local backlinks can strengthen a find details about site's ranking in geographical searches, allowing businesses engage with their target audience more effectively. They can boost referral traffic, raising the likelihood of conversions as users are often more prone to engage with businesses they identify from their local area.
Additionally, building relationships with other local businesses encourages community ties, further enhancing a brand's reach. By prioritizing local backlinks, businesses can enhance their online visibility and present themselves as authoritative figures within their regional market.

Various Types of Local SEO Backlinks to Target
Understanding the distinct types of local SEO backlinks is crucial for businesses striving to enhance their online visibility. These backlinks can be categorized into several key types. First, local directory listings, such as Yelp or Yellow Pages, provide valuable links while boosting credibility. Second, partnerships with local organizations, like schools or charities, can yield backlinks through sponsorships or collaborations. Third, industry-specific blogs and websites often accept guest posts, enabling businesses to demonstrate expertise and earn backlinks. Fourth, local newspapers and online publications can feature press releases or news articles, producing high-quality backlinks. Finally, social media platforms play a substantial role, as sharing content can lead to organic backlinks from local influencers or community members. By focusing on these multiple backlink sources, businesses can reinforce their local SEO strategies and improve search engine rankings, ultimately drawing more customers.

How Do Local Backlinks Influence Your SERP Rankings?
Local backlinks fulfill a crucial role in enhancing search engine rankings, particularly for businesses targeting a specific geographical area. These backlinks act as endorsements from other local websites, indicating to search engines that a business is trustworthy and pertinent within its community. When a local site links to a business, it helps establish authority and relevance, factors that search engines evaluate when determining rankings.
Moreover, local backlinks lead to increased visibility in local search results. They can enhance a business's position in local pack results, which are prominently displayed on search engine results pages. Furthermore, these backlinks often generate referral traffic, connecting businesses with potential customers in their vicinity. On the whole, building a network of local backlinks not only increases rankings but also encourages community relationships, strengthening the business's local presence and reputation.

What Is the Timeline for Seeing Results From Local Backlinks?
Typically, it takes approximately three to six months to see significant results from local backlinks. Factors such as website authority, competition, and backlink quality can influence the speed of improvements in search rankings and online visibility.
Are Social Media Links Work as Local Backlinks?
Links from social media can support local SEO efforts, however they are generally not categorized as traditional backlinks. Their importance lies in generating traffic and enhancing visibility as opposed to directly shaping local search rankings.
Which Are the Best Tools for Monitoring Local Backlinks?
A number of effective tools are available for tracking local backlinks, including Moz, Ahrefs, SEMrush, and Majestic. Each provides valuable insights into backlink profiles, assisting users in monitoring their local link-building efforts and assess comprehensive online presence.
How Do You Disavow Harmful Local Backlinks?
To disavow harmful local backlinks, one must create a disavow file which includes these URLs and submit it by means of Google Search Console. This procedure aids in mitigating harmful effects on search engine rankings from harmful links.
